Sims 3 Will Not Launch (Windows 8)

★★★ Newbie

I bought a new laptop (Asus Zen Book UX305). Its a 64bit operating system with Windows 8. It has enough processing power to handle the game, and the graphics card is decent enough for being integrated. Yet here's the kicker, the game simply won't start.

 

I get the launcher all well and good, but after I click "Start" nothing happens. I have tried running it as admin and on compatibility mode with Windows 7 (and XP, for kicks). The game is pure vanilla, as in no custom content from third party sources of the The Sims 3 store. I do have a good number of expansion packs, however (almost all up to University Life). The game is updated to the latest patch. No, I do not have bitDefender. I have another antivirus program which I switched off and tried launching the game to no avail.
